Brandon “The Irish Hammer” Teague: An inspiring young man, with dreams, and goals of being an MMA champion

Recently I got to speak with Brandon “The Irish Hammer” Teague. An inspiring young man, with dreams, and goals of being an MMA champion, Teague is determined to make that happen.

Kerry Stellar: Brandon, thank you for taking the time to speak with me!! I know your story, and journey, most people don’t. Brandon tells everyone a little about yourself…

Brandon Teague: My name is Brandon Teague and I was born with cerebral palsy.  I’m a future MMA fighter, a Special Olympics athlete, and deputy sheriff as well.

Kerry Stellar: When did you decide that you wanted to become a mixed martial artist?

Brandon Teague: Since I was 7 years old I wanted to be a fighter. The first fight I watched, Forrest Griffin vs Stephen Bonnar TUF season 1 finale it changed my life.

Kerry Stellar: What styles of fighting do you currently do?

Brandon Teague: Boxing.

Kerry Stellar: You have many medals and accolades tell us about them?

Brandon Teague: I compete in 100-meter dash slalom and I have the support of you, my friends, and my family.  It wouldn’t be possible without the support, I love reaching new levels.

Kerry Stellar: Who are some of the fighters you look up to?

Brandon Teague: Michael Chandler, Royce Gracie, Chuck Lidell, Jessica Eye, MVP, GSP, Matt Hughes, Forrest Griffin, and Frank Mir.

Kerry Stellar: Do you think there should be an organization or division for athletes with disabilities?

Brandon Teague: Absolutely.

Kerry Stellar: What is it like being a deputy sheriff?

Brandon Teague: It’s a fun roller coaster, I love patrolling, and getting the bad guys off the streets. It’s an adrenaline rush.

Kerry Stellar: Where does your name come from?

Brandon Teague: My name came from my ancestors that came to America all the way from Ireland, and I came up with the nickname “The Irish Hammer” because my hands hit hard like a hammer hitting a nail.

Kerry Stellar: What would you like the world to know about Brandon “The Irish Hammer” Teague?

Brandon Teague: I’m one determined fighter, I never quit, and I always keep coming, that’s what a warrior I am.
